Tiny izakaya style dining Japanese restaurant tucked away in ardross. A friend and I stumbled across it and decided to give it a go because it looked quiet and we didn't have any reservations. We were attended to at once and given a comfortable and private corner. The waitress was attentive and made sure we got everything we wanted. The food is fantastic, authentic and simply delicious. Portion sizes were small but the whole concept is to order many small dishes and share amongst a group of family/ friends. The dining atmosphere was pleasant and inviting and we will surely be back again.

Second visit to this little casual Japanese Restaurant. The venue is probably better suited to a retail outlet than a restaurant and apart from the Japanese style furniture and a couple of typical doorway half curtains the owners have not done much in way of decor. The food, however, soon takes your mind off the surroundings. Excluding the miso soup we shared eight different dishes and each one was a delight. The young wait person (Singaporean not Japanese) was terrific - just the right amount of attention and enthusiastically interested in our satisfaction and opinions of the meal. Interesting to note that the only other diners were all Asian which I consider a good recommendation. Only open for dinner Wed to Sun and BYO.
